From 26bf0334654084693a146804184920c67bddc6cf Mon Sep 17 00:00:00 2001 From: elasota Date: Sat, 14 Mar 2020 00:00:38 -0400 Subject: [PATCH] Fix crash if a movie fails to load --- PortabilityLayer/PLMovies.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/PortabilityLayer/PLMovies.cpp b/PortabilityLayer/PLMovies.cpp index 3202a4b..1cde9b7 100644 --- a/PortabilityLayer/PLMovies.cpp +++ b/PortabilityLayer/PLMovies.cpp @@ -165,7 +165,8 @@ AnimationPackage::AnimationPackage() AnimationPackage::~AnimationPackage() { - m_resArchive->Destroy(); + if (m_resArchive) + m_resArchive->Destroy(); PortabilityLayer::MemoryManager::GetInstance()->Release(m_images); }